Price:
£1 for 2.4 g of product. Exclusive of shipping & taxes.
Ingredients:
Mica, Talc, Magnesium Stearate, Ethylhexyl Palmitate, Dimethicone, Methylparaben, Propylparaben, +/- CI 77891, CI 77491, CI77492, CI 77499, CI 15850, CI 19140, CI 16035
My experience with MUA blusher shade-2:
I think I am doing a blush review after quite a breather. Regarding the brand, MUA is a very affordable drugstore brand that mostly has amazing stuff at very affordable price tags. And they have fine varieties in products and shades.
Packaging: This blusher is a cute treat for your cheeks. A tiny 2”x1” size pan, with transparent lid on which MUA is printed which never fades and MUA engraved on the blusher surface. My piece couldn’t survive the shipping process and is damaged a bit, which you can see in the images. The packaging is not sturdy; it breaks if you drop it from a little height even but is definitely travel friendly with caution.
Texture: The texture is smooth and finely milled. In the close-up image, the surface look might make you think it is gritty but that’s not true.
Colour, pigmentation and finish: The color is peachy pink. I can never decide whether it is more of pink or more of peachy because the pan makes it look peachy and the blended swatch reflects pinkish hue. The plus is that MUA website had hand swatches of every shade, which makes your judgment easy about which shade to pick. The shade is non-chalky and blends easily. The pigmentation is ideal because I am always afraid of going over the top and look like an amateur. You need 2-3 swipes to build a decent blush application. After blending, it looks incredibly natural. This shade is a exquisite light peachy pink shade which is perfect for daily wear without being noticed to wear a blusher. It doesn’t contain any shimmer but there is something which makes the shade radiant and the cheeks glow after you have applied it. The blusher has a satin finish. This shade will astound you when paired with light pink and peach lipsticks, best suited for medium and fair complexions. This is a perfect shade for summer.
Longevity: Though this comes from a drugstore brand, but lasts for good 5 hours without primer, which is very satisfactory. It doesn’t clog pores, break me out of crease. Also, it doesn’t enhance my pores or dry patches. The only con I see is the fallout in the pan but nothing on Earth is perfect 😀 Make-up beginners can benefit from this all rounder shade due to controlled pigmentation, versatile shade and price tag.
Pros of MUA blusher shade-2:
• Adorable peachy pink shade with satin finish.
• Trouble-free pigmentation.
• Smooth and soft texture.
• Blending is effortless.
• Tiny travel friendly packaging.
• Does not highlight pores.
• No breakouts or clogged pores.
• Adds a natural and fresh glow to cheeks.
• Will pair with most daily wear lipsticks
• Daily wear shade with natural look.
• Will not drill a hole in your wallet.
Cons of MUA blusher shade-2:
• Some fallout in the pan.
• Brittle packaging.
• Contains Parabens.
• Availability outside UK.but online only.
IMBB Rating:
4.2/5
